When we write a written work it is necessary to make it very clear what is the idea we are talking about. This idea or topic can be subdivided into smaller ideas that we are going to include throughout the text, being formulated in the form of sentences. These phrases are the topic sentences. What are topic sentences?

Thematic sentences are phrases that tell us what each paragraph of a work is about, that is, its main idea . The length of these sentences should not be too long, prioritizing the clarity and organization of the information appropriately. These types of sentences summarize the main idea of ​​a paragraph and make it possible that it is not necessary to read everything to extract the central concept. For instance.

“It was a tense day. Both the bosses and the unions did not agree with the new working conditions and both faced the exit from the labor ministry ”.

The inclusion of a topic sentence at the beginning of the paragraph is usually a common resource in all types of text, but it is even more so in expository texts, such as academic texts (eg, scientific articles, doctoral theses … .) and the media (eg newspapers). In fact, this is what causes many newspaper readers to read only the first sentence of each paragraph , quickly learning what the news is about.

Aspects to take into account when writing them

Although at first it may seem simple and even intuitive, making a correct topic sentence requires taking into account several aspects:

1. Position in the paragraph

As we mentioned, the thematic sentence of a paragraph is that phrase that indicates the main idea of ​​it. It should be a clear and concise statement, which should be easy for us to recognize and be in a position in the paragraph that is quick and easy for us to grasp .

Although the position of the topic sentence may vary in the paragraph, it is recommended in an academic writing that this sentence is at the beginning of it. Thus the reader, who as a general rule reads the first sentence of each paragraph when doing a quick reading, can grasp what is the main idea of ​​each paragraph and, also, of the text as a whole before starting to read it in depth. This allows you to mentalize yourself to understand the text more thoroughly. 2. Accuracy of the idea

Regardless of where the topic sentence is located, your idea needs to be presented with precision and clarity . The sentence must be formulated clearly and specifically, without ambiguity.

“The development of the vaccine is complete. Several of the companies that have been experimenting against the new virus have stated that they have already reached the end of their research, considering that the vaccine is more than 95% effective ”.

3. Lexical, grammatical and normative adequacy

When writing a topic sentence, it is necessary to choose adequate, precise and appropriate terms for the level, register and tone of the work . If the text is an academic document, it will be necessary to use specific terminology, used in its correct meaning and avoiding terms that are too general, colloquial or imprecise.

We must not forget about the grammatical correctness when formulating the topic sentence. As their name indicates, they are sentences and, like all sentences, they must have a main verb and an adequate structure that allows their understanding. However, you should avoid inserting a topic sentence by starting it with imprecise verbs such as: there is, has, finds, is .

How to write these types of sentences?

The first thing we must do to be able to write the topic sentences is to be clear about the general idea of ​​our work and what small ideas make it up. This idea, which may well be the statement of a thesis or the problem that the investigation of a scientific article tries to answer, summarizes the purpose and argument of all the work. For this reason, as we are writing an academic work, it is necessary to make an outline of its structure .

Having an adequate outline of what our written work is going to be, we can distribute the ideas that make up the main theme in different paragraphs. These paragraphs will be placed in an order that allows the reader to expand their initial knowledge of the subject in question and, when they finish reading, they will have been able to understand the whole general idea that we are trying to convey. Topic sentences as transitions between paragraphs

The topic sentence does not have to always be a simple sentence that summarizes the idea of ​​the paragraph, but a tool to give strength to our work.

To make our writing more cohesive, we can use topic sentences to create smooth transitions between paragraphs , which should be the answer to the following question: how is this point related to what we have written in the previous paragraph? Based on our response, our transition phrase will meet the following goals.

1. Emphasize and expand

The topic sentence introduces us to a paragraph that goes into more detail or adds new information on the same point. In this case, the thematic phrase uses words that imply emphasis or similarity : in addition, in fact, also, also, equally, even …

“Likewise, the distribution of the vaccine has already been duly organized. Populations at highest risk will be vaccinated first, including the elderly, healthcare workers and patients with respiratory problems. Then they will proceed to vaccinate teachers and workers of essential food services. Finally, the rest of the population will be vaccinated ”.

2. Summarize and anticipate

In case the next paragraph refers to a different aspect of the same topic, the topic sentence can summarize the previous paragraph briefly . In addition, this sentence anticipates the new information that will appear in the one we have just started.

“While it is true that the vaccine seems safe, the opinion of society is skeptical. They fear that taking into account that there has been little time to investigate it thoroughly, it is still not certain what its short and long-term side effects are, in addition to that it is also feared that a new strain of the virus will emerge more deadly and resistant to current drugs ”. 3. Compare and contrast

If contrast information is compared and entered in the following paragraph , the topic sentence contains words that highlight the difference: for example, in contrast, however, on the other hand, instead, on the contrary …

However, some experts are skeptical of the new vaccine. Several professionals in medical research take the side of the skeptical population who, making it clear that they are moving away from anti-vaccine positions, cannot help but fear that the vaccine was, in fact, a last minute fix. ”

You can also start a contrast and comparison paragraph by formulating the topic sentence in the form of a question.

“Really to what extent will the pandemic be solved thanks to the vaccine? Although this is seen as a dose of hope and as a synonym for a return to the “old” normality, there are not a few who argue that the necessary structure is not yet in place to vaccinate the entire population and, taking into account that they are not going to being few who are not going to do it, they are antivacunistas or simply cautious, the virus will continue in our society long after the first vaccination campaign ”.
